From 70858690c08773c5e420f9ec66ed95c20b593212 Mon Sep 17 00:00:00 2001 From: Jo-Philipp Wich Date: Tue, 5 Dec 2017 13:34:50 +0100 Subject: [PATCH] nlbwmon: update to current HEAD Update to latest Git HEAD in order to solve a number of issues. - Improves MAC address lookup reliability - Properly counts DNAT-ed connections (e.g. for port forwards) - Fixes stack corruption when parsing netlink records - Fixes deletion of gzipped databases Signed-off-by: Jo-Philipp Wich --- net/nlbwmon/Makefile |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/net/nlbwmon/Makefile b/net/nlbwmon/Makefile index 9aa83d155f..c8ce443ccb 100644 --- a/net/nlbwmon/Makefile +++ b/net/nlbwmon/Makefile @@ -1,13 +1,13 @@ include $(TOPDIR)/rules.mk PKG_NAME:=nlbwmon -PKG_RELEASE:=2 +PKG_RELEASE:=1 PKG_SOURCE_PROTO:=git PKG_SOURCE_URL:=https://github.com/jow-/nlbwmon.git -PKG_SOURCE_DATE:=2017-08-02 -PKG_SOURCE_VERSION:=32fc0925cbc30a4a8f71392e976aa94b586c4086 -PKG_MIRROR_HASH:=caedb66cf6dcbdcee0d1525923e203d003ef15f34a13a328686794666f16171f +PKG_SOURCE_DATE:=2017-12-05 +PKG_SOURCE_VERSION:=75accd647459a8a4167f9baa402d116cad41caa9 +PKG_MIRROR_HASH:=821572fdd11bba4a62ecea0b0ddee24645d2ceccdfe7a83dfe5f5edea433ef02 CMAKE_INSTALL:=1 @@ -18,6 +18,7 @@ PKG_LICENSE_FILES:=COPYING include $(INCLUDE_DIR)/package.mk include $(INCLUDE_DIR)/cmake.mk +CMAKE_OPTIONS += -DLIBNL_LIBRARY_TINY=ON TARGET_CFLAGS += -I$(STAGING_DIR)/usr/include/libnl-tiny define Package/nlbwmon